Reducing Automotive Waste Through Engine Reuse
One of the major environmental problems in the automotive sector is waste management. Engines that are discarded instead of reused contribute to massive amounts of scrap metal and hazardous waste. Replacement with a reconditioned Jaguar engine changes this cycle by reusing and refurbishing existing components. Instead of throwing away entire engines, technicians carefully dismantle them, salvage functional parts, and replace only the damaged elements. This process dramatically reduces the amount of waste sent to landfills and ensures valuable metals like steel and aluminum remain in use. For Jaguar owners, this means their vehicle benefits from a high-performance engine while also reducing its overall ecological footprint. Reusing components wherever possible is a direct contribution to sustainable automotive practices.

Minimizing Hazardous Waste from Engine Disposal
Engines contain a variety of fluids and materials that can be harmful to the environment if not handled properly. Oil, coolant, and fuel residues can contaminate soil and water sources when engines are scrapped without proper treatment. By replacing old engines with reconditioned Jaguar engines, the risk of hazardous waste entering the environment is greatly reduced. The reconditioning process ensures that fluids are safely drained, recycled, or disposed of in an eco-friendly manner. At the same time, components that can be salvaged are cleaned and reused instead of discarded. This not only minimizes the environmental risks associated with engine disposal but also promotes responsible waste management practices within the automotive industry.
